In the after show segment of his HBO show Real Time, host Bill Maher weighed in on the Mozilla controversy. Maher, surprisingly seemed to disagree with the gay rights activists who targeted former Mozilla CEO Brendan Eich because of his 2008 donation in support of a ballot initiative that would ban same-sex marriage in California.
“Well, and he gave it when President Obama was still against gay marriage. So, I don’t think it’s very fair,” Carrie Sheffield of Forbes said.
That’s a “good point,” Maher responded.
”I think there is a gay mafia,” Maher said. “I think if you cross them, you do get whacked.”
